Draft Resolution Attachment F <br />EXTRACT OF MINUTES OF MEETING OF THE <br />VARIANCE BOARD OF THE CITY OF ROSEVILLE <br />Pursuant to due call and notice thereof, a regular meeting of the Variance Board of the City of <br />Roseville, County of Ramsey, Minnesota, was held on the 11`�' day of July, 2007, at 5:00 p.m. <br />The following members were present: • <br />and were absent. <br />Variance Board Member introduced the following resolution and moved its adoption: <br />VB RESOLUTION NO. 61 <br />A RESOLUTION DENYING A 200-SQUARE-FOOT VARIANCE TO §1004.1A(6) <br />(MAXIMUM TOTAL SURFACE AREA) OF THE ROSEVILLE CITY CODE FOR <br />BRIAN NORDLING, 1689 COUNTY ROAD C2 (PF07-030) <br />WHEREAS, Brian Nordling has requested a VARIANCE to § 1004.1A(6) to allow more <br />impervious coverage on a residential property than the Code allows; and <br />WHEREAS, this property is addressed as 1689 County Road C2; and <br />WHEREAS, Section 1004.1A(6) limits impervious coverage to 30% of a single-family <br />residential property; and <br />WHEREAS, Brian Nordling seeks to increase the impervious coverage to 31.5% on his <br />residential property; and <br />WHEREAS, the Planning Division has concluded that "hardships" are NOT present and <br />support CANNOT be given to deviate from the strict requirements of the Roseville City Code; <br />NOW TH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ED, by the Roseville Variance Board, to DENY a <br />200-square-foot VARIANCE to Section 1004.1 A(6) (Maximum Total Surface Area) of the <br />Roseville City Code, thereby prohibiting the proposed excess impervious coverage. <br />The motion for the adoption of the foregoing resolution was duly seconded by Variance <br />Board Member and upon vote being taken thereon, the following voted in <br />favor: ; <br />And voted against; <br />WHEREUPON said resolution was declared duly passed and adopted. <br />Page 1 of 2 <br />� � <br />
